PPI claims after a IVA has been completed news on a court case

Options
dont know if any of you guys or Martin personally know anything about this ongoing case.
where a IVA Practitioner had to go to court over a debtor not agreeing to a PPI payment from a creditor.
the case is Green Vs Wright.
i am interested at the moment as have just received a offer from HSBC for PPI which i investigated myself which originally was rejected. now they have sent the offer to sign but as you all know they will be paying the majority to my since complete IVA company (3 years ago)
now question is do i just not sign this agreement and hope that the Green Vs Wright case changes the Laws in these cases?
more info please search Green Vs Wright
